Sound insulation can be improved
Double-glazed windows can be a great method to increase the sound insulation of your home. They are low maintenance and energy efficient. They are stylish and reduce the loss of heat as well as carbon footprint. However, they don't completely block out all sound.
Noise is a major issue in homes, particularly those with windows that aren't properly installed. This can be caused by various factors, such as the type of glass used, and the gap between the panes.
The style of window also influences the level of insulation. If you have a bow or bay window, for example you'll need add more insulation. It is also possible to install the soundproofing film on your windows to reduce noise.
An alternative to increase sound insulation is to increase the glass thickness. A thicker pane will block high frequency sounds and lessen the intensity. The best option is to increase the distance between two panes to 100mm.
Another alternative is to make use of acoustic laminated glass. The material is thicker and has a more durable interlayer. Laminates can help to reduce sound leakage through the glass, and can also block it from getting into your home.
Soundproofing double-glazed windows is a simple and affordable solution. Many clients report a noticeable improvement in their lifestyle.
External noise can't be totally eliminated, but you can reduce its impact on your home. Double glazing can also keep cold air out.
You can also use the acoustic caulk option to make your windows soundproof. This can be used on both the exterior and the interior of your windows. A draught seal or weather stripping tape might also help.

Reduce fade
Fading is a complex phenomenon. Exposure to UV sunlight is the primary reason. It is crucial to block these rays. There are a few methods to achieve this.
One way to do this is to apply UV blocking window film. These films are able to block 99 percent of UV rays. This includes UVA and UVB. You can pick the one that best suits your needs from a variety of designs.
